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Turtle Rock Studio Apartments | $1,754 | $1,150 | $3,693 |
Turtle Rock 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,175 | $1,300 | $4,496 |
Turtle Rock 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,825 | $1,700 | $4,077 |
Turtle Rock 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,973 | $2,373 | $3,779 |

There are currently 21 Studio Apartments in Turtle Rock with rent ranges from $1,150 to $3,693 with an average price of $2,431.
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Turtle Rock ranges from $1,300 to $4,496 with an average monthly rent of $2,175.
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Turtle Rock range from $1,700 to $4,077.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,825.
There are currently 17 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Turtle Rock on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$2,373 to $3,779 - averaging $2,973 for the location.
